Mcon1 1
+24vDC input from 100mA to 200mA (depends on cards fitted)
2 0v
3 0v
4
+24vDC output repeated from input 1 or when on Main supply
5
Optional relay C
6
Optional relay NO
Mains input 80 to 265 ac auto. Fuse 1.0 amp.
